Waynesboro Dad Killed in Wreck on Mike Padgett Highway

-

A local father of five was killed Wednesday morning in a bad wreck on Mike Padgett Highway in Hephzibah. Daniel Oliver, a Waynesboro father of five, was killed Wednesday morning on Mike Padgett Highway at McCombs Road. Oliver, 33, was pulling out of a parking lot to travel north on Mike Padgett Highway around 4:30 a.m. Wednesday, Coroner Mark Bowen said in a press release. A vehicle traveling southbound struck Oliver’s vehicle on the driver’s side. Oliver was pronounced dead on the scene at 5:45 a.m. Wednesday. The victim has five sons, including one expected in April, according to his wife, Tyfani.
